Let’s meet with our heroine or anti heroine Lorelei ( her original name was Laura Lee but she changed after meeting with charming and 20 years younger version of Brad Pitt meets Kevin Costner college professor in cowboy boots, blond, long haired, flirting) who was once upon a time a beautiful and aspiring psychology student with self destructive relationship issues, looking like Belle de Joure’s Catherine Deneuve ( in my opinion she’s French Kim Novak) but something has gone wrong during the classes she has taken.

The classroom which resembled the interrogation rooms where the mysterious senior students watching them as if they were scrutinizing the lab rats.

Professor James Dell Randall changed everything about her perspective and her best friend/ confidante Holly did something unforgivable.

Now 20 years later, Lorelei living with her dearest Catzilla, harboring resentment, getting sacked from jobs that requires to sack people ( she’s not resourceful enough to work in HR).

When she reads on the newspaper her arch enemy made an interview, telling people she’s been abused at the college, she gets pissed off because Holly intentionally excluded the things she’s done to her and in addition to that, she will be given the woman of the year award for the accomplishments she’s achieved to save so many young and miserable girls’ lives.

She decides to attend to the ceremony to take her revenge. She’s seeing red. She wants everything Holly has. They are two girls from same college. Holly is rich, famous, well respected as Lorelei is broke, jobless, friendless, alone, abandoned.

Somebody has to pay! But unfortunately another person takes action quicker than her. Somebody already punishes Holly!

Lorelei keeps telling herself that she never wanted to kill her. She just wanted to make her taste her own poison by humiliation but somebody has gone too far. And it seems like that person not only comes after Holly but also is threatening Lorelei’s life. What will she do? How can she save herself!

Lorelei and Holly became friends in college while attending the same psychology class. Their professor whom they called Dell, specialized in control and human behavior. Lorelei and eventually Holly became very close with Dell. Holly and Lorelei’s friendship ended after a tragic event and Lorelei never really recovered.

Twenty years later Holly is the “Woman of the Year”. She has everything that Lorelei every wanted and never got. The “Woman of the Year” gala is the perfect place for her to get her revenge. However, Lorelei isn’t the only person who’s seeking revenge against Holly and before long Lorelei realizes that she’s in danger too.
